"Official in fraud case takes leave; Accused of misspending $10m from Merrimack special education group" by Michael Rezendes, Globe Staff / June 30, 2011
The education official accused of siphoning more than $10 million in public funds from a Merrimack Valley agency dedicated to special needs students is taking an unpaid leave from a related nonprofit organization, where he has received more than $500,000 in annual salary and benefits, according to the nonprofit’s board of directors....
